- 论坛徽章:
- 3
|
本帖最后由 heyong45 于 2015-01-27 16:08 编辑
环境: SuSE10 SP1 + VCS4.1 + 磁阵(映射给服务器的LUN空间为100G)
当前需求: 使用新磁阵替换原有磁阵,并扩展服务器使用的磁盘空间
操作:
1,配置新磁阵,服务器使用的lUN空间设置为1T。
2,将原有磁阵LUN空间映射给新磁阵,并在新磁阵上执行LUN Copy(全量拷贝),实现数据迁移。
3,将新磁阵和服务器建立映射关系,服务器重新注册新磁阵。
4,启动并验证业务服务。
以上操作顺利完成。
但是,服务器上检查卷组空间时显示的空间依然是原来配置100G空间
使用vxassist 查看卷组可分配空间和挂载老磁阵的时候一样。
磁卷组下只添加了一个磁盘设备sdb
/dev/sdb 为新磁阵注册到服务器的设备名称。 使用yast查看sdb有1T空间并且分了一个100G的sdb8,使用yast继续对sdb分区却提示没有空间了。
在此向大家请教:
如何才能将现有的磁卷组空间扩展为sdb实际的空间大小呢?
============================================
问题通过如下3个步骤已得到解决:(文件系统已经挂载的情况下执行)
1,执行如下命令,更新磁盘组中sdb显示的空间信息:
# vxdisk resize sdb -f
2,执行如下命令,扩展卷空间:
# vxassist -g ossdg growto ome-1 900g
(ome-1为卷名)
3,执行如下命令,更新文件系统信息:
fsadm -t vxfs -b 900g -r /dev/vx/rdsk/ossdg/ome-1 /export/home |
|